Output 56c129e5382ab766c2844c0dccb21aaf0f60b8ae372b399a74cee2d91a91a155:0

value
38649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b1c0c43ad48e0a742764f70a14eda618de41016 OP_EQUAL
address
34AMmXTbgJZTH22EBRq3Tp5dtzDxgi9bm4
transaction
56c129e5382ab766c2844c0dccb21aaf0f60b8ae372b399a74cee2d91a91a155
confirmations
199233
spent
true